DOUBLE AT WYNDHAM
Cornflake-My Friend "The Press” Special Service INVERCARGILL, December 50. The Southland New Year circuit will open with the Wyndham Racini Club’s annual meeting on WedhWday. The club has provided one of the strongest cards for some years and the track is likely to be firm. The double will be on the Wyndham Cup and the President’s Handicap, for which Cornflake and My Friend may be the respective favourites.
